I just scored my third Parker-Frost Bison (bone handled 881) in brown bone. I already had the green bone and the red bone, and this completes the set of three for me. These are beautifully made USA Schrades from 1978, and one of the best values in a USA bone handled large stockman. Didn't get the box with this one, but got it for a very reasonable price.
